EasyDbus_object_box Struct Reference
[object]

#include <easydbus-core.h>

Collaboration diagram for EasyDbus_object_box:

Collaboration graph
[legend]

Detailed Description

EasyDbus_object_box object Box of visible EasyDbus_object. This struct is created when it is called easydbus_object_create_skeleton function and it is returned first field of this struct.

For internal use only.

Definition at line 273 of file easydbus-core.h.


Data Fields

struct EasyDbus_object core
 EasyDbus_object pointer.
struct EasyDbus_object_boxnext
 pointer to next EasyDbus_object_box object.
DBusObjectPathVTable vtable
 vtable used from DBus library

Field Documentation

struct EasyDbus_object EasyDbus_object_box::core [read]

EasyDbus_object pointer.

Definition at line 275 of file easydbus-core.h.

Referenced by easydbus_conn_destroy(), easydbus_conn_reconnect(), easydbus_get_obj(), easydbus_introspect_get_obj_string_length(), easydbus_introspect_objs_tree_build(), easydbus_introspect_set_object_buffer(), easydbus_obj_path_msg_function(), easydbus_object_create_skeleton(), easydbus_object_main_loop(), easydbus_object_register(), and easydbus_object_unregister().

struct EasyDbus_object_box* EasyDbus_object_box::next [read]

pointer to next EasyDbus_object_box object.

Definition at line 279 of file easydbus-core.h.

Referenced by easydbus_conn_destroy(), easydbus_conn_get_object(), easydbus_conn_reconnect(), easydbus_get_obj(), easydbus_introspect_objs_tree_add_leafs(), easydbus_introspect_objs_tree_build(), easydbus_object_get_interface(), and easydbus_object_register().

DBusObjectPathVTable EasyDbus_object_box::vtable

vtable used from DBus library

Definition at line 277 of file easydbus-core.h.

Referenced by easydbus_conn_reconnect(), and easydbus_object_register().


The documentation for this struct was generated from the following file:
Generated on Thu Apr 10 10:03:30 2008 for EasyDbus-0.2 by  doxygen 1.5.4